Open the catalog to page 5Shock Rated Pumps DESMI has a clear understanding of naval technical requirements and applications when it comes to pumps and systems. We select the correct materials and design for each individual application - for example bilge, fire, ballast, general service, cooling, fuel and lube oil transfer, to name just a few. Any of these pump applications can be supplied fully shock rated and for fully submerged operation in compartments that are vulnerable to ‘action’ damage. Open the catalog to page 8Portable Emergency Diesel - DRIVEN FIRE PUMP - SP-D3-2 First-class pump solution with a capacity of 40 m3/h at 7 bar. Low magnetic signature and designed especially for a life at sea. Weight is 160 kg. Shock Rated Diesel-driven EMERGENCY FIRE PUMP - DES100 These pump units are designed to withstand the rough life at sea and to be ready for action at all times. Even after the ship has been exposed to shock. Capacity is 100 m3/h at 7 bar. Diesel Hydraulically Driven Emergency Fire Pump Customised Emergency Fire System 9

Open the catalog to page 11Ballast Water Management Systems DESMI manufactures Ballast Water Management Systems which can be configured for shock tested according to naval standard. The name of the system is CompactClean, and it is the most compact BWMS on the market which combines very low space with large flow rates. The operation of the system is based purely on mechanical treatment, and therefore, it does not involve any use of chemicals or active substances. This eliminates risks of hazards to crew, vessel, and the environment. CompactClean has no salinity or temperature limitations. The CompactClean BWMS is type approved...

Open the catalog to page 14Modular and safe system The OptiSave™ system consists of a master control panel (MCP), a user interface, a frequency converter for each pump or fan in the system, and a number of temperature sensors that are integrated with the MCP via local I/O stations or TCP/IP. OptiSave™ is modular and can be expanded as needed, and you can integrate it fully in the ship’s IAS/AMS/CAMS/ICAMS system. Fast installation and global support The modular system offers great flexibility during design and installation.
